Enable local image prompts without breaking text-only CLI flows

The Rust CLI now recognizes explicit local image references in prompt text,
encodes supported image files as base64, and serializes mixed text/image
content blocks for the API. The request conversion path was kept narrow so
existing runtime/session structures remain stable while prompt mode and user
text conversion gain multimodal support.

Constraint: Must support PNG, JPG/JPEG, GIF, and WebP without adding broad runtime abstractions
Constraint: Existing text-only prompt behavior and API tool flows must keep working unchanged
Rejected: Add only explicit --image CLI flags | does not satisfy auto-detect image refs in prompt text
Rejected: Persist native image blocks in runtime session model | broader refactor than needed for prompt support
Confidence: high
Scope-risk: moderate
Reversibility: clean
Directive: Keep image parsing scoped to outbound user prompt adaptation unless session persistence truly needs multimodal history
Tested: cargo fmt --all; cargo clippy --workspace --all-targets -- -D warnings; cargo test --workspace
Not-tested: Live remote multimodal request against Anthropic API

+fn encode_base64(bytes: &[u8]) -> String {
+    const TABLE: &[u8; 64] = b"AB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yz0123456789+/";
+    let mut output = String::new();
+    let mut index = 0;
+    while index + 3 <= bytes.len() {
+        let block = (u32::from(bytes[index]) << 16)
+            | (u32::from(bytes[index + 1]) << 8)
+            | u32::from(bytes[index + 2]);
+        output.push(TABLE[((block >> 18) & 0x3F) as usize] as char);
+        output.push(TABLE[((block >> 12) & 0x3F) as usize] as char);
+        output.push(TABLE[((block >> 6) & 0x3F) as usize] as char);
+        output.push(TABLE[(block & 0x3F) as usize] as char);
+        index += 3;
+    }
+
+    match bytes.len().saturating_sub(index) {
+        1 => {
+            let block = u32::from(bytes[index]) << 16;
+            output.push(TABLE[((block >> 18) & 0x3F) as usize] as char);
+            output.push(TABLE[((block >> 12) & 0x3F) as usize] as char);
+            output.push('=');
+            output.push('=');
+        }
+        2 => {
+            let block = (u32::from(bytes[index]) << 16) | (u32::from(bytes[index + 1]) << 8);
+            output.push(TABLE[((block >> 18) & 0x3F) as usize] as char);
+            output.push(TABLE[((block >> 12) & 0x3F) as usize] as char);
+            output.push(TABLE[((block >> 6) & 0x3F) as usize] as char);
+            output.push('=');
+        }
+        _ => {}
+    }
+
+    output
+}
